Cultivate The 7 Traits of a Transformational Leader
Transformational leadership is a powerful force that can ignite positive change within organizations and individuals alike. These leaders possess a unique set of traits that characterize them as exceptional motivators and visionaries. Allow us to delve into the seven key traits that define a truly transformational leader:
- Motivating Vision: Transformational leaders possess a compelling vision for the future and authentically communicate it to their followers, inspiring them to strive for excellence.
- Empowering Others: They recognize in the potential of their team members and continuously empower them to take ownership and participate.
- Proactive Listening: Transformational leaders are attentive listeners who respect the perspectives of others. They create an environment where open communication and feedback are embraced.
- Integrity: Their actions align their values, creating trust and respect among their followers.
- Perseverance: They navigate challenges with grace, serving as a source of resilience for their team.
- Reflection: Transformational leaders recognize their own strengths and weaknesses, constantly seeking to grow.
- Forward-Thinking: They demonstrate a strategic understanding of the big picture and develop plans that contribute to long-term success.
